What is a hybrid car engine?
A hybrid car engine is an engine that
operates off both gas power and electric power. A hybrid car
engine can switch between the gas engine and the electric
engine effortlessly, and is able to determine which engine it
should use at any given moment.

The basics of a hybrid car engine
A hybrid car engine uses both a gas engine
and an electric engine. The basic principle of a hybrid car
engine is to get the best results in a given situation. For
example, when a hybrid car hits the freeway, the hybrid car
engine switches over from the electric engine to the gas
engine. Generally speaking, this is because the electric engine
by itself doesn’t have the staying power for the highway. If
you mostly drive around town, the electric engine will mostly
be the engine the car chooses to use.
One thing that takes getting used to with a
hybrid car engine is the almost eerie silence of the electric
engine. Electric engines just do not make nearly as much noise
as gas engines do. The electric half of the engine also has the
ability to recharge itself. This happens by using the power or
heat generated when the brakes are applied. The car recycles
this energy back into powering itself. With a hybrid car
engine, you do not need to plug the battery in to recharge it,
it is built to recharge itself.
